      5 // YASM is written in C99 and requires <stdint.h> and <inttypes.h>.
      6 
      7 #ifndef THIRD_PARTY_YASM_SOURCE_CONFIG_WIN_STDINT_H_
      8 #define THIRD_PARTY_YASM_SOURCE_CONFIG_WIN_STDINT_H_
      9 
     10 #if !defined(_MSC_VER)
     11 #error This file should only be included when compiling with MSVC.
     12 #endif
     13 
     14 // Define C99 equivalent types.
     15 typedef signed char           int8_t;
     16 typedef signed short          int16_t;
     17 typedef signed int            int32_t;
     18 typedef signed long long      int64_t;
     19 typedef unsigned char         uint8_t;
     20 typedef unsigned short        uint16_t;
     21 typedef unsigned int          uint32_t;
     22 typedef unsigned long long    uint64_t;
     23 
     24 // Define the C99 INT64_C macro that is used for declaring 64-bit literals.
     25 // Technically, these should only be definied when __STDC_CONSTANT_MACROS
     26 // is defined.
     27 #define INT64_C(value) value##LL
     28 #define UINT64_C(value) value##ULL
     29 
     30 #endif  // THIRD_PARTY_YASM_SOURCE_CONFIG_WIN_STDINT_H_
